Experience Mesothelioma is a rare, aggressive cancer, affects the mesothelium or protective membrane in the chest cavity and abdominal cavity. It can also affect the lungs. The condition has a low life duration, and patients require financial compensation in order to cover expensive medical treatment. Lawyers with experience in this field can help victims and families receive the compensation they deserve. When searching for mesothelioma law firms, it is important to find one with a history of successful asbestos lawsuits and settlements for compensation. long beach mesothelioma law firm should also be familiar with the federal and state laws that govern asbestos regulations. Mesothelioma patients might be able to make a claim in court, or make a VA claim or trust fund claim to recover compensation. Both kinds of claims are governed by distinct laws and require the assistance of an experienced attorney. A mesothelioma attorney will be knowledgeable of all the regulations and rules that govern each type of claim. They can advise their clients on their best options. A mesothelioma lawyer can assess the value of your case and determine the amount of compensation you're entitled to. They will take into account the medical expenses, loss of income, pain and suffering, and other expenses related to your condition. They will also negotiate an appropriate settlement with the parties accountable. They will ensure that you feel confident and aware of any possible risks throughout the process. Mesothelioma is a rare type of cancer that develops in the lining that covers many organs. It is caused by asbestos exposure, which was extensively employed in manufacturing and construction between the 1800s until the 1970s. Many people who have been diagnosed with mesothelioma have received financial compensation. This compensation can be used to cover medical expenses and lost wages. This money can be used to pay for homecare and other family needs. The procedure for filing mesothelioma lawsuits varies from state to state. Certain cases are handled by local law firms and others are filed in federal court. The time it takes to complete a mesothelioma lawsuit can vary depending on the complexity of the case and the amount of court activity. In some cases it can take up to 12 months to reach a verdict or settlement. A New York mesothelioma attorney can make the process as simple as possible for their client.
